You can take a sharpie and mark the edge bevels. Then when sharpening you want to be removing the sharpie across the entire bevel. That will get you your angle.

Trying to get rid of the original scratch pattern was a bit of a task but once I was happy that it was my actual edge, it was okay haha.
Of course M390 takes a little while longer to sharpen, and this was my first M390 blade I wasn’t particularly looking forward to it. So as for ‘easy’..? It’s not particularly hard, it just requires patience I guess.
I started with 320, then 600, then hone it on some ceramic (I use the Sharpmaker) then finish it off with a few alternating passes on the strop. I sharpen freehand on a diamond stone. When I want to get fancy, I’ll move up to 1000 grit, but it’s rare - I like a solid toothy working edge that’ll bite through anything!
